Read the following conjecture.

Any number that is divisible by 2 is also divisible by 8.

Find a counterexample to show that the conjecture is false

A: 16

B: 24

C: 28

D: 32

16/2 =8, 16/8 = 2

24/2 = 12, 24/8 = 3

28/2 = 14, 28/8 = 3.5

32/2 = 16, 32/8 = 4


28 isn't divisible by 8

 Answer is C
